  • Publication number: 20060074816
    Abstract: An information processing apparatus for transmitting inputted image data to a printing machine connected via an electronic network and making the printing machine execute printing, the information processing apparatus includes: a cost information register section for registering printing cost information for each of a plurality of printing machines connected via the electronic network; an area coverage calculation section for calculating an area coverage by image forming material defined by an area of a print sheet covered with image forming material when printing the image data on the print sheet; and a printing cost calculation section for calculating a printing cost for printing the image data, based on the area coverage by image forming material, printing cost information for each of the plurality of printing machines, and a print count of the image data.
    Type: Application
    Filed: June 20, 2003
    Publication date: April 6, 2006
    Inventors: Toru Hibara, Koichi Hashimoto, Michael Mehigan
  • Patent number: 6778186
    Abstract: An original color image data is converted to halftone image data having information on density of pixels by a predetermined gray conversion. The predetermined gray conversion includes an RGB ratio adjustment, an RGB ratio adjustment is carried out on reference image data employing different ratios of R, G and B, the results of the predetermined gray conversions including the RGB ratio adjustments employing the different ratios of R, G and B carried out on the reference image data are graphically shown on a screen, an optimal value of the ratio of R, G and B is determined on the basis of comparison of the results of the predetermined gray conversions graphically shown on the screen, and the predetermined gray conversion including an RGB ratio adjustment employing the optimal value of the ratio of R, G and B is carried out on the original color image data.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: July 12, 2001
    Date of Patent: August 17, 2004
    Assignee: Riso Kagaku Corporation
    Inventor: Michael Mehigan
  • Patent number: 6662717
    Abstract: A printing control apparatus for controlling a stencil printing machine (50, 100), wherein a stencil sheet, which is made on the basis of image data, is wound around a printing drum (25; 125, 126) with which a print sheet (34; 141) is held in pressured contact to perform a stencil printing operation, provides the stencil printing machine with image data representative of an image to be reproduced as an object, and printing order information representative of a page order in which the printing operation is performed using image data, an ink color for the printing drum to be used, and a timing in which one printing drum is replaced with another one. In accordance with the printing order information, the ink color contained in image data is detected and an order for each page to be printed is determined on the basis of a user's print request to execute the printing operation according to the page order and to reduce the number of times the printing drum is replaced with.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: September 6, 2001
    Date of Patent: December 16, 2003
    Assignee: Riso Kagaku Corporation
    Inventors: Nobuko Kubota, Michael Mehigan, Musashi Hirata
  • Patent number: 6595126
    Abstract: A user PC 120 for controlling a stencil printing machine 1, having a plurality of exchangeable printing drums, wherein respective printing drums are mounted with respective perforated stencil sheets which are formed by a stencil-making processing section 104 on the basis of image data, and a print sheet is held in press contact with the plural printing drums to perform a stencil printing process with first and second stencil-printing processing sections 105, 106 is disclosed as having a registering function to register printing ink colors to be used for printing with the respective printing drums by enabling reading-in of a printer driver and to store useable ink color information, a function to produce display data to display contents of the ink-color designating information produced by the designating section for the respective printing drums.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: August 30, 2001
    Date of Patent: July 22, 2003
    Assignee: Riso Kagaku Corporation
    Inventors: Noriaki Nagao, Mitsuaki Ishitoya, Jianmin Xiong, Michael Mehigan, Nami Higashio

  • Publication number: 20020024680
    Abstract: When a halftone color image is to be printed in monochrome, the halftone color image is processed. Line-like parts of the halftone color image are processed by a clustered dot dithering technique or a dispersed dot dithering technique according to a predetermined property of the line-like parts.
    Type: Application
    Filed: August 27, 2001
    Publication date: February 28, 2002
    Inventor: Michael Mehigan
